How the service works for you
Getting you back to work
If your vehicle can be fixed at the roadside, we'll always try that first, because getting you back on shift is usually more useful to you than a tow to a garage that might take days. Where a repair isn't possible on the spot, we'll talk through the quickest sensible option.
Support for private hire firms
If you run a small private hire firm with several drivers, we can be a reliable number to give your team for whenever a car breaks down, rather than everyone searching for a recovery firm mid-shift.

Questions from operators in Boldmere
Can you come out in the early hours in Boldmere?
Yes, we operate 24/7, including overnight, which is often when taxi breakdowns happen.
Will you try to fix the car rather than just tow it in Boldmere?
Where it's safe and practical, we'll attempt a roadside fix first, since that gets you back working sooner than a full recovery.
How quickly can you reach Boldmere?
We are based in Oldbury, about 11 miles away, and come in via M6 Toll T3 then A38. Outside peak hours that is a short run; at rush hour add time for the A38 corridor. The dispatcher gives you a real ETA on the call rather than a standard promise.
